Matthew Forde and Marco Jansen's heated moment

It was a moment that went unnoticed during the T20 World Cup 2026 clash between West Indies and South Africa at the Narendra Modi Stadium during the Super 8 clash, as the two players were engaged in a heated moment during the first innings of the game. On the fourth delivery of the halfway mark, the incident took place between the South African pacer and the West Indies batter.

The pacer was Marco Jansen, who had a word with the batter, Matthew Forde, on the third ball of the tenth over as the pacer shortened the length and pushed one across the batter, who poked and got beaten on the outside edge. On the very next delivery of the over, Jansen went with the same type of ball.

Forde was already on his backfoot and prepared to use the power to play the big shot. He picked the length early and swiveled across and hammered the pull over the wide mid-wicket for a massive six, as the bowler again had a word with the batter, to which Forde responded.

The next two balls of the over ended in dots as the umpire had a slight conversation with the batter, who was shocked, as the reaction shows on the video, which went viral on social media platforms. However, he couldn’t stay longer at the crease and was dismissed for 11 runs as he failed to pick the slower ball and was run out at deep.

Thanks to the superb half-century of 52 runs in 37 balls with the help of four sixes and three boundaries, Romario Shepherd and Jason Holder, with 49 runs in 31 balls, shouldered West Indies over the 175-run mark in their allotted 20 overs of the first innings.

The Proteas completed the chase in 16.1 overs by nine wickets as their captain, Aiden Markram, remained unbeaten on 82 runs in 46 balls with the help of seven boundaries and four sixes at a strike rate of 180. Ryan Rickelton also notched up 45* in 28 balls at a strike rate of 160.71.

Brief Scores: South Africa 177/1 (Aiden Markram 82*, Quinton de Kock 47, Roston Chase 1/46) beat West Indies 176/8 (Romario Shepherd 52*, Lungi Ngidi 3/30) by nine wickets.
